Individuals that participated in the pre-adjudication diversion program, Chelan County Adult Drug Court, will get to celebrate their achievement of completing the program on Thursday, October 3. In order to be a graduate, the participant completed comprehensive substance use disorder treatment, close supervision and accountability.

According to the Chelan County Superior Court press release, drug courts are evidence based programs that succeed in reducing drug use and recidivism among substance addicted, nonviolent offenders. On a national level, courts like Chelan County Adult Drug Court, save up to $13,000 for every individual served and return $27 for every $1 invested.

The graduation  is open invite. The ceremony begins at 4:30 p.m. in Courtroom 2 on the fifth floor of the Law and Justice Building with Judge Kristin M. Ferrera conducting the ceremony.
